|
@@ -159,16 +159,30 @@ func HandleSettlementSignInGreenEnergy(engine *xorm.Engine, masterId string, id |
|
|
} |
|
|
} |
|
|
//TODO::判断是否活跃 |
|
|
//TODO::判断是否活跃 |
|
|
var m model.OneCirclesGreenEnergySignIn |
|
|
var m model.OneCirclesGreenEnergySignIn |
|
|
has, err3333333 := engine.Where("uid =?", relate.ParentUid).And("end_time >=?", endTime).Get(&m) |
|
|
|
|
|
if err3333333 != nil { |
|
|
|
|
|
_ = session.Rollback() |
|
|
|
|
|
fmt.Println("err:::::3333333", err3333333) |
|
|
|
|
|
return err3333333 |
|
|
|
|
|
} |
|
|
|
|
|
if !has { |
|
|
|
|
|
//不活跃不需要奖励 |
|
|
|
|
|
continue |
|
|
|
|
|
|
|
|
if endTime != "" { |
|
|
|
|
|
has, err3333333 := engine.Where("uid =?", relate.ParentUid).And("end_time >=?", endTime).Get(&m) |
|
|
|
|
|
if err3333333 != nil { |
|
|
|
|
|
_ = session.Rollback() |
|
|
|
|
|
fmt.Println("err:::::3333333", err3333333) |
|
|
|
|
|
return err3333333 |
|
|
|
|
|
} |
|
|
|
|
|
if !has { |
|
|
|
|
|
//不活跃不需要奖励 |
|
|
|
|
|
continue |
|
|
|
|
|
} |
|
|
|
|
|
} else { |
|
|
|
|
|
has, err3333333 := engine.Where("uid =?", relate.ParentUid).And("end_time >=?", time.Now().Format("2006-01-02 15:04:05")).Get(&m) |
|
|
|
|
|
if err3333333 != nil { |
|
|
|
|
|
_ = session.Rollback() |
|
|
|
|
|
fmt.Println("err:::::3333333", err3333333) |
|
|
|
|
|
return err3333333 |
|
|
|
|
|
} |
|
|
|
|
|
if !has { |
|
|
|
|
|
//不活跃不需要奖励 |
|
|
|
|
|
continue |
|
|
|
|
|
} |
|
|
} |
|
|
} |
|
|
|
|
|
|
|
|
err = DealUserCoin(session, md.DealUserCoinReq{ |
|
|
err = DealUserCoin(session, md.DealUserCoinReq{ |
|
|
Kind: "add", |
|
|
Kind: "add", |
|
|
Mid: masterId, |
|
|
Mid: masterId, |
|
|